> *Current Behavior*
> The current implementation of nodetool tablestats in Apache Cassandra outputs 
> statistics in a format that is not immediately human-readable. This output 
> primarily includes raw byte counts, which require additional calculation or 
> conversion to be easily understood by users. This can be inefficient and 
> time-consuming, especially for users who frequently monitor these statistics 
> for performance tuning or maintenance purposes.
> *Proposed Change*
> We propose that nodetool tablestats should, by default, provide its output in 
> a human-readable format. This change would involve converting byte counts 
> into more understandable units (KiB, MiB, GiB). The tool could still retain 
> the option to display raw data for those who need it, perhaps through a flag 
> such as --no-human-readable or --raw.
> *Considerations*
> The change should maintain backward compatibility, ensuring that scripts or 
> tools relying on the current output format can continue to function correctly.
> We should provide adequate documentation and examples of both the new default 
> output and how to access the raw data format, if needed.
